SIPROEC 7SD80 – Line Differential ProtectionProtection functions - Differential protection, line 87L
- 3I0 differential protection 87N L
- Ground-fault differential protection for systems with resonant or isolated neutral 87Ns L Optional
- Definite time-overcurrent protection with delay for phase 50 TD (3 stages)
- Definite time-overcurrent protection with delay for earth 50N TD (3 stages)
- Inverse time-overcurrent protection (phase) 51
- Inverse time-overcurrent protection (ground) 51N
- Inrush current detection
- Circuit-breaker failure protection 50BF
- Trip-circuit supervision 74TC
- Lockout 86
- Circuit-breaker intertripping scheme 85 DT
- External trip initiation
- Undervoltage/overvoltage protection 27/59 Optional
- Underfrequency/overfrequency protection 81 U/O Optional
- Directional time-overcurrent protection (phase) 67 (3 stages) Optional
- Directional time-overcurrent protection (ground) 67N (3 stages) Optional
- Automatic reclosing 79 Optional
- Flexible protection functions for current, voltage, power, cos?, frequency Partly optional
- Thermal overload protection 49
Control functions /programmable logic - Commands (e.g. for the control of circuit-breakers, disconnect switches, grounding switches, etc.) through:
- keyboard
- binary inputs
- DIGSI 4
- communication interface
- User-defi ned PLC logic with CFC (e.g. interlocking).
Monitoring functions - Operational measured values V, I, f
- Energy metering values Wp, Wq
- Circuit-breaker wear monitoring
- Minimum and maximum values
- Trip circuit supervision
- Fast measuring voltage failure “fuse-failure-monitor”
- 8 oscillographic fault records.
Communication interface - System interface
- IEC 61850 Edition 1 and 2
- IEC 60870-5-103
- MODBUS RTU
- DNP 3.0
- PROFIBUS-DP
- Ethernet redundancy protocols RSTP, PRP and HSR
- Service interface
- USB front interface for DIGSI 4
- RS232/RS485 (instead of the system interface)
- Protection interface
- Fiber-optic connection and/or
- Two-wire connection.
Hardware - 4 current transformers
- 0/3 voltage transformers
- 3/5/7 binary inputs (thresholds confi gurable using software)
- 5/8 binary outputs (2 changeover)
- 1 life contact
- Pluggable current and voltage terminals.
